The Deerseeker Archery 52" Longbow is a handcrafted, ambidextrous recurve bow designed for both adults and youth. With a draw weight ranging from 20lb to 70lb, it features a lightweight construction using laminated bamboo and fiberglass, ensuring smooth performance and minimal hand shock. This traditional bow comes with essential accessories, making it ideal for beginners and seasoned archers alike.

Tatar bow.
Designed after the Tatar bow, it seems like good craftsmanship for the most part, my string grooves were smooth unlike what other reviewers have said. Shoots great. Only problem I would say I have with it is the grip is quite small for a larger hand.
